From: Hunter Haugen Date: Fri, 14 Feb 2014 22:34:37 +0000 (-0800) Subject: Enforce dependency version in tests X-Git-Tag: 1.4.1~1 X-Git-Url: https://review.fuel-infra.org/gitweb?a=commitdiff_plain;h=398309fc3758eea5c55bccf285ccd8aa84268ea8;p=puppet-modules%2Fpuppetlabs-apt.git Enforce dependency version in tests --- diff --git a/.fixtures.yml b/.fixtures.yml index dbd5621..2bb941d 100644 --- a/.fixtures.yml +++ b/.fixtures.yml @@ -1,5 +1,7 @@ fixtures: repositories: - "stdlib": "git://github.com/puppetlabs/puppetlabs-stdlib.git" + "stdlib": + "repo": "git://github.com/puppetlabs/puppetlabs-stdlib.git" + "ref": "v2.2.1" symlinks: "apt": "#{source_dir}" diff --git a/spec/spec_helper_acceptance.rb b/spec/spec_helper_acceptance.rb index 0073e4d..a4fc1bd 100644 --- a/spec/spec_helper_acceptance.rb +++ b/spec/spec_helper_acceptance.rb @@ -20,7 +20,7 @@ RSpec.configure do |c| puppet_module_install(:source => proj_root, :module_name => 'apt') hosts.each do |host| shell('/bin/touch /etc/puppet/hiera.yaml') - shell('puppet module install puppetlabs-stdlib', { :acceptable_exit_codes => [0,1] }) + shell('puppet module install puppetlabs-stdlib --version 2.2.1', { :acceptable_exit_codes => [0,1] }) end end end